-Wrenches. (yeah, I know its a bit strange) but there are a lot of different sized wrenches for vehicles. I was thinking of simplifying it down to 3 sizes (large, medium, and small). So, if you wanted to put on an armored door to on your car you would take a medium wrench and remove 2 medium bolts from the door hinge, then put on the armored door and screw back up the bolts.
— For a Small/medium vehicles (a VW Golf, a jeep) they would use medium bolts for big parts, and small bolts for small parts. For big vehicles (Tank, heli, big truck) they would use big bolts for big parts, and medium bolts for “smaller” parts. (things like a bicycle would only use small bolts)
